- Kampong Saom Port: Also known as Sihanoukville Autonomous Port, it is the main deep water port in Cambodia. It is located in Sihanoukville province and serves as a key gateway for international trade. The port is equipped with modern facilities including container terminals, warehouses, and logistic services. Kampong Saom Port handles a large volume of containerized cargo, bulk cargo, and general cargo.
- Phnom Penh Port: Situated along the banks of the Mekong River, Phnom Penh Port is the largest river port in Cambodia. It plays a crucial role in facilitating trade between Phnom Penh, the capital city, and international markets. The port mainly handles bulk cargo, including agricultural products and construction materials. Phnom Penh Port is an important hub for domestic transportation via waterways.
- Sihanoukville Port: Located in the coastal city of Sihanoukville, this port is a key hub for maritime trade in Cambodia. Sihanoukville Port is equipped with modern facilities for handling containerized cargo, bulk cargo, and general cargo. It serves as a major gateway for imports and exports, connecting Cambodia to global markets. The port's strategic location makes it a vital link in the country's trade network.
- Other ports in Cambodia: Some other notable ports in Cambodia include Kampong Cham Port, Kampong Som Port, and Kampot Port. These ports play a role in facilitating domestic trade and transportation along the Mekong River and coastal areas. While not as large or busy as the main commercial ports, they are important for connecting various regions of the country and supporting local economies.
Bamako Port: Bamako Port is the main commercial port in Mali, located on the Niger River. It serves as a key transportation hub for goods entering and exiting the country. The port handles a variety of goods, including agriculture products, minerals, and machinery.
Koulikoro Port: Koulikoro Port is another important port situated on the Niger River, serving as a vital link for the transportation of goods in Mali. It handles a large volume of cargo, including bulk goods and construction materials.
Mopti Port: Mopti Port is a key port located on the Bani River, a tributary of the Niger River. It plays a crucial role in the transportation of goods to and from the central regions of Mali. The port mainly deals with agricultural products and livestock.
Gao Port: Gao Port is a strategic port located on the Niger River, serving as a gateway to the northern regions of Mali. It handles a significant amount of cargo, including fuel, construction materials, and consumer goods.
Tombouctou Port: Tombouctou Port is an important port located on the Niger River, providing access to the historic city of Timbuktu. The port primarily deals with goods such as agriculture products, textiles, and machinery.
Other ports in Mali include Korioume Port and Kidal Port. These ports also play a role in the transportation and trade of goods within Mali and with neighboring countries.

LCL from Cambodia to Mali (Less than Container Load):
For smaller shipments that don't fill an entire container, our LCL service is the perfect solution. We consolidate multiple shipments into one container, saving you time and money. With regular departures to Mali from Cambodia. Your cargo will reach its destination securely and on schedule.
FCL from Cambodia to Mali (Full Container Load):
If you have enough cargo to fill a whole container, our FCL service offers exclusive use of a container. This ensures your goods remain secure and minimizes the risk of damage during transit. Choose to 20 FT, 40 FT, or 40 HC containers, depending on the volume and nature of your cargo.

For container transportation from Cambodia to Mali, various factors come into play. The size of the shipping container, the type of goods to be shipped, distance of the destination, and the shipping method (either Full Container Load or Less than Container Load) all directly affect the cost.
When shipping cargo from Cambodia to Mali, the average transit time for sea freight can vary depending on several factors. Typically, it takes around 30-40 days for cargo to be transported from Cambodia to Mali via sea freight. The distance between the two countries plays a significant role in determining transit times, as well as the efficiency of logistics operations. Factors such as weather conditions, port congestion, and customs clearance processes can also affect the overall shipping time. It is important for shippers to consider these variables when planning their shipping routes and timelines.
